According to 2022 data, the most numerous races in Langhorne, PA are White alone (1,386 residents), Black alone (53 residents), and Hispanic (67 residents). 95.3% of Langhorne residents speak English at home. 3.5% of Langhorne, PA residents are foreign-born (1.0% born in Asia, 0.8% born in Europe, 0.7% born in Africa, 0.7% born in Latin America), which is 97.3% less than the foreign-born rate of 7.0% across the entire state of Pennsylvania.
